RARE AFRICAN YORUBA CEREMONIAL BEADED TRIBAL CHIEF VESTMENT 1803- W 29" L 86" An African Yoruba ceremonial beaded cloth Tribal Chief Vestment. Having a heavily beaded design of masks, animals, and figures amidst geometric motifs. Measured from one hem to the next. Length is approximately half when worn By Tribal Chief. C.1803. Good Condition. Njd.
